Buying Guide for the Best Table Tennis Ball

Choosing the right table tennis ball can significantly impact your game. Whether you're a beginner or an advanced player, understanding the key specifications of table tennis balls will help you make an informed decision. The right ball can enhance your performance, provide better control, and ensure a more enjoyable playing experience.
MaterialTable tennis balls are typically made from celluloid or plastic. Celluloid balls have been traditionally used and are known for their consistent bounce and spin. However, plastic balls are becoming more popular due to their durability and safety. If you are playing in a competitive environment, plastic balls are often the standard. For casual play, either material can be suitable, but plastic balls might last longer.
Star RatingTable tennis balls are rated from 1 to 3 stars, with 3-star balls being the highest quality. A 3-star ball is used in professional tournaments and offers the best performance in terms of bounce, spin, and durability. A 2-star ball is suitable for intermediate players, providing good quality at a lower price. A 1-star ball is typically used for practice or recreational play. Choose a ball with a star rating that matches your skill level and playing needs.
SizeThe standard size for table tennis balls is 40mm in diameter. This size is used in all official competitions and provides a consistent playing experience. Some balls may be slightly smaller or larger, but for serious play, sticking to the standard size is recommended. If you're just playing for fun, the size may not be as critical, but using the standard size can help you develop better skills.
ColorTable tennis balls are usually white or orange. The choice of color can depend on the playing environment. White balls are often used in well-lit areas, while orange balls can be easier to see in darker or less well-lit environments. The color does not affect the performance of the ball, so choose the one that provides the best visibility for your playing conditions.
WeightThe weight of a table tennis ball is standardized at 2.7 grams. This weight ensures a consistent bounce and spin, which is crucial for competitive play. While most balls adhere to this standard, some may vary slightly. For serious players, sticking to the standard weight is important for maintaining the integrity of the game. Casual players may not notice the difference, but using the standard weight can help improve your skills.
